I am experiencing extreme crankcase pressure. I have cleaned out all the components of the flametrap and put in a new seal (this actually made it worse). I get a woosh of air and oily mist when I pull out the dip stick and the filler cap has oil pressing out of it as well. I have put a new oil cap on.
The car runs very well and there is no smoke out the back – but I am still guessing I have a serious issue with my piston rings. This is an engine that was abused before I bought the car and replaced the head due to a timing belt break.
Question:
1) Could this be something other than the rings?
2) If it is the rings is there something I can do other than replace them?
